The selling price of 21-carat gold, the most sought-after by citizens in the local market, reached JD 69.6 per gram on Saturday, while the buying price stood at JD 67.6.

The selling prices per gram for other gold carats from jewelry shops were as follows:
24-carat: JD 79.8
18-carat: JD 62
14-carat: JD 46.7
Meanwhile, the price of the 7-gram Rashadi gold lira reached JD 485, and the 8-gram English lira reached JD 555.
According to Rabhi Allan, President of the General Syndicate of Owners of Jewelry and Gold Shops, there was moderate demand for gold jewelry in the local market over the past week.
Allan told the Jordan News Agency (Petra) that gold closed its weekly trading on the global market on Friday at $3,433 per ounce, an increase of $50 per ounce due to the ongoing military escalation between Iran and Israel.
